I tanked up ours too, and filled 2 water baths with warm water. We have had
thousands of robins in Meadowbrook this week. One day Linda & I took a walk
and saw about 200 in a holly tree, flying in and out to oak trees in the
immediate area. They have been all over the lawns too. We has a Red-winged
Blackbird male on the platform feeder today - a first. Linda went to Ukrops
today too.
